Polymer reduces radioactive waste

August 16, 2009 By: admin Category: Indian IT News No Comments →

Indian scientists have developed a new polymer that reduces radioactive waste in nuclear reactors, making the decontamination process a less expensive one. Referred to as ‘Cobalt Imprinted Polymer’, the compound selects the …
